Hiranandani Estate is an upmarket condominium -style township built by the Hiranandani Group in the city of Thane, a part of the Mumbai Metropolitan Area in Maharashtra. [1] It is accessible via Ghodbunder Road which connects the Eastern Express Highway to the western suburbs of Borivali, Kandivali, and Mira Road.

    On 4 April 2013, a building collapsed on tribal land in Mumbra, a suburb of Thane in Maharashtra, India. [9][10] It has been called the worst building collapse in the area. [vague][11][nb 3] Seventy-four people (18 children, 33 men and 23 women) were killed, while more than 100 survived. The search for additional survivors ended on 6 April 2013 ...

    Navi Mumbai (Marathi: [nəʋiː mumbəi]; previously New Bombay) is a planned city next to Mumbai, located in the Konkan division of the western Indian state of Maharashtra, on the mainland of India. Navi Mumbai is situated across two districts, Thane (Taana) & Raigad (Colaba district). It is a part of the Mumbai Metropolitan Area.
